MRI/CT TECHNOLOGIST

The primary purpose of this position is the performance of quality urological MRI procedures in accordance with prescribed radiation safety procedures to ensure accurate imaging information for use in diagnosis and treatment. Based on coverage needs of the clinic, technologist may be asked to provide general x-ray and c-arm coverage as well.

Responsibilities

1) Maintains competency in MRI and CT examinations, procedures and techniques. Follows all MRI and related radiology policies and procedures related to obtaining images, ordering supplies, preparing and operating the equipment, evaluating images for technical quality, clerical function and maintaining patient records.
2) Responsible for all aspects of MRI and CT examinations and reporting. Responsible for communication of critical test results to MD/Provider and nursing staff.
3) Demonstrates skill and knowledge to identify disease abnormalities and physiological processes while performing MRI and CT examinations.
4) Responsible for screening patients for any ferromagnetic objects and MRI safety zone requirements.
5) Must be able to solve problems related to daily operations.
6) Maintains the UroHealth Partners (UHP) approved recall system to follow-up on tests ordered. Ensures assistance and encourages patient compliance of future or current MD/Provider orders.
7) Collaborates with MD/Provider regarding test results and works with MD/Provider and nursing staff to provide optimal patient outcomes.
8) Assists in the training of new hires.
9) Effectively organizes time, equipment, supplies, to carry out daily responsibilities.
10) Uses equipment effectively by anticipating patient needs and providing appropriate care.
11) Confirms that proper techniques and procedures are used according to accepted Standards of Practice and organizational policies and procedures.
12) Maintains order and cleanliness of imaging and patient care areas.
13) Consults with the Radiology Manager to ensure day-to-day operations are in accordance with written policies and in compliance with various regulatory and accrediting agencies.
14) Assists with the development and monitoring of established clinical protocols as directed by Physician(s).
15) Responsible for the delivery of efficient and effective patient care services.
16) Helps in determining clinical service goals and effectively manages resources to achieve the goals.
17) Promotes a customer service-oriented relationship with Physicians to ensure efficient and quality patient care.
18) Responsible for the development and updating of clinic policies and procedures within areas of expertise which are reflective of agreed upon practices.
19) Ensures adherence to all established procedures and safety programs.
20) Maintains an awareness and understanding of current regulatory legislation and accreditation standards and their implications for the clinic and daily operations.
21) Must work as a team member and perform actions consistently with established UHP policies and procedures including standards for safety, attendance, punctuality and personal appearance. Perform other duties as assigned.
